Start with your roofing and your bill, not the sales pitch
Before contrasting propositions, it aids to comprehend whether your home is a good fit right now. If your roofing is near completion of its life, solar might need to wait up until reroofing is done. Managing and reinstalling panels years later on adds expense and intricacy. If your home has heavy shade from large trees, the most effective solar business will discuss whether cutting, selective positioning, or a smaller sized system makes sense, as opposed to pretending every roofing is ideal.
Your electrical expense tells an additional crucial tale. A one-month costs is not enough. A complete year gives a better sense of seasonal use. Some Pleasanton homes utilize far more electrical energy in summertime as a result of air conditioning. Others have stable intake up until an EV shows up and alters everything. If your use is likely to rise, a company must model that thoroughly. Oversizing a system to chase exports is much less eye-catching than it once was, however undersizing it can likewise be a blunder if your house is electrifying quickly.
This is where many proposals come to be as well hopeful. Some presume future rate rises that may be directionally practical however as well aggressive in the information. Others think ideal production with very little system losses. A specialist company will certainly walk through the assumptions and explain what is fixed, what is approximated, and what could change.
How to compare propositions without obtaining lost in jargon
Solar quotes can make basic choices feel overly technological. One firm emphasizes panel efficiency. Another speak about inverter architecture. A third lowers the rate by diminishing system size while presenting the monthly repayment much more prominently than the total cost. To contrast relatively, bring whatever back to a couple of sensible inquiries: How much power is the system expected to produce, exactly how was that estimate built, what equipment is included, what is the all-in cost, and what assistance is offered after installation?
The devices conversation is worth having, yet it should not dominate. Numerous trustworthy brand names perform well. What matters more is whether the equipment fits your roof covering and usage account. For instance, module-level power electronics can make a lot of feeling on roofs with multiple alignments or some shading. On a very basic, open roofing system aircraft, the value equation might look various. A thoughtful installer discusses why a style selection fits your house, not simply why it is the item they occur to sell.
Pay attention to the battery conversation as well. https://privatebin.net/?fa99d3b306ea200a#HD72oARee8ehbb3M6A7jj1zcgY4Ge1RKTNyUYWjE2Cf2 Storage is not the appropriate option for every single homeowner, but in The golden state it is entitled to major consideration. A battery can aid you use even more of your solar manufacturing in your home, soften the impact of much less positive export settlement, and provide back-up for chosen loads throughout outages. However batteries include expense, and the economic case differs based upon usage pattern, price plan, and what you desire the battery to do. If a firm presses storage without a clear usage situation, that is a worry. If it never ever discusses storage at all, that might likewise suggest an outdated sales approach.

Financing can transform the whole value proposition
A solar project that looks strong as a cash money acquisition can look much weaker under the incorrect funding structure. That is why house owners ought to separate the solar business economics from the loan presentation. Some sales pitches focus heavily on reduced regular monthly payments while minimizing supplier fees, lengthy loan terms, escalators, or the overall quantity paid over time.
Cash acquisitions typically give the clearest economic photo. Finances can still function well, particularly for property owners who want to preserve cash money, yet they require cautious comparison. Lease and power acquisition contract models may match some families, specifically those prioritizing reduced in advance expense and streamlined maintenance, though they include compromises in lasting savings, transfer intricacy during resale, and control over the asset.
One useful blunder I see commonly is comparing a money quote from one company against a funded quote from an additional as if they are directly equal. They are not. Another is presuming the lowest monthly repayment suggests the most effective offer. It may merely imply the longest term or the highest possible embedded fees. A reliable company must want to slow the conversation down and reveal the full numbers.

Does rain affect solar panels in Pleasanton?
Rain and associated cloud cover generally reduce solar electricity production because less sunlight reaches the panels. Solar panels still generate electricity during rainy weather when daylight is available. Rain can also wash away light dust and debris from the panel surface. Electricity production normally increases again when skies clear.

How much is a solar system for a 2000 sq ft house in Pleasanton?
A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$12,000 to $25,000 before applicable incentives, depending on the required capacity. Square footage alone does not determine system size because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, equipment selection, electrical upgrades, and battery storage can substantially affect the price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.
